Jamiroquai cancel gig after death

Jamiroquai were forced to cancel a recent performance in France after the death of a local crew member. 

The 'Canned Heat' stars were "shocked and saddened" to learn that a 26-year-old roadie had fallen around 50ft at the venue, which tragically proved fatal. They issued a statement on Facebook and their official website that said:

"Due to a tragic accident at the Halle Toni Garnier Arena, the gig at Lyon on 24th March (tonight) is regrettably cancelled. The band were shocked and saddened when told the news, and out of respect immediately felt the right decision was to cancel the show. A police investigation is taking place which would also have prevented the show from happening."
